Established March, 1964
Representative Scott K.Oelkers, President and CEO
Employees 350 full-time / 4,500 part-time
Capital 410 million yen
Net Sales 17.2 billion yen (as of March 2009)
Description of Business Operation of Domino's Pizza chain in Japan – Domino's Pizza brand
has presence in over 55 countries and regions with more than 8,500 stores
around the globe.

*Domino's Pizza was the first to introduce home delivery of pizzas in Japan

History

1985 Domino's Pizza Japan signs a license agreement with Domino's Pizza U.S.
It opens its first store in Ebisu, Tokyo and garners much media coverage for “pizza delivery” business,
a novelty at the time in Japan.
1987 It makes a world record for opening sales with new store opening in Yoga.
1988 Osaka office is established in Kita-ward of Osaka city, paving way for business in the Kansai region.
Domino's first store in Kansai region opens in Shin-Osaka.
1989 Domino's Pizza Japan is awarded the Super Eagle Award as the best franchisee from the Domino's U.S.
1991 Ebisu store makes a new Japan record for monthly sales.
1992 Magome store makes a new Japan record for weekly sales.
Domino's Japan purchases the Domino's chain in Hawaii advancing into the overseas business.
1993 The 100th store of Domino's Pizza Japan opens in Chitose-Funabash – a Celebration Party is held with the Domino's founder Tom Monaghan.
1994 The company name changes from Y. Higa Corporation to Higa Industries.
The head office moves from Hibiya to Kamiya-cho, Tokyo.
The new store in Higashi Totsuka makes the world record for opening sales.
1995 Nagoya office is established in Naka-ward of Nagoya city, paving way for business in the Chukyo region.
Domino's first store in Chukyo region opens in Mizuho.
1996 Kyushu office is established in Hakata-ward of Fukuoka city, paving way for business in the Kyushu region.
1997 Domino's first store in Kyushu region opens in Takeshita.
1998 Tohoku office is established in Miyagino-ward of Sendai city, paving way for business in the Tohoku region.
Domino's first store in Tohoku region opens in Miyagino.The 200th store in Japan opens in Tanashi, Tokyo.
2000 Head office moves from Kamiya-cho to Iwamoto-cho, Tokyo.
2001 The Domino's Azabu, Tokyo, makes the new Japan record for daily sales.
2004 Franchise business begins.
2010 The company name changes from Higa Industries to Domino's Pizza Japan, Inc.
